Dunkirk's annual pro-cycling event – usually held each May – also includes a festival of cycling for those of us more akin to pottering than to racing.
The race itself is confusingly entitled 'Les 4 jours de Dunkerque' despite running over 5 days. It covers 900-odd kilometres over five stages, and attracts a strong contingent of high-profile riders and teams.
